Are you throwing out food because it is past its expiration date?
Do you find yourself throwing out food just because it is past its expiration date? You’re likely throwing out food that’s still safe to eat. Today’s article looks at a strategy Korea is using to reduce this type of food waste.

Vocabulary list:
- 유통기한 - (n) commonly known as the expiration date, but more accurately described as sell-by date
- 소비기한 - (n) use-by date
- 식품의약품안전처 - (n) Ministry of Food and Drug Safety (식약처 for short)
- 온실가스 배출량 - (n) greenhouse gas emissions
- 섭취 - (n) ingestion, intake
- 폐기 - (n) scrapping, discarding
- 낭비 - (n) squander, waste
- 제조일 - (n) date of production
